There’s a Petition to Get a Nürburgring Corner Named After Sabine Schmitz
The automotive world recently lost an icon — the always effervescent Sabine Schmitz. The Nürburgring is where Schmitz made her mark on the racing world, being the first woman to ever win the 24 Hours…